Output 4223966dfd37ffc9252b6599855151c036ff00883f943584eb8502acb781de30:0

value
150283
script pubkey
OP_0 OP_PUSHBYTES_20 0350e2621e1bb3f22a38edaddb9dff907be043fa
address
bc1qqdgwycs7rwely23cakkah80ljpa7qsl6kyg2a9
transaction
4223966dfd37ffc9252b6599855151c036ff00883f943584eb8502acb781de30
spent
true